10/// Information about a tool call requested by the model.
11///
12/// Yielded as `AgentEvent::ToolCall` when the model requests a tool invocation.
13/// At this point the tool has not yet been executed.
14#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
15pub struct ToolCallInfo {
16 pub id: String,
17 pub name: String,
18 pub args: Value,
19}
20
21/// The result of a completed tool invocation.
22///
23/// Yielded as `AgentEvent::ToolResult` after the tool has finished executing.
24#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
25pub struct ToolCallResult {
26 pub id: String,
27 pub name: String,
28 pub args: Value,
29 pub result: Value,
30}
31
32/// Events emitted by [`AgentStream`][crate::agent::AgentStream].
33///
34/// Each variant represents a distinct, self-contained event in the agent lifecycle:
35///
36/// - `Token(String)` — a text fragment from the assistant. In streaming mode each
37/// `Token` is a single SSE delta; in non-streaming mode the full response text
38/// arrives as one `Token`.
39/// - `ToolCall(ToolCallInfo)` — the model has requested a tool invocation. One event
40/// is emitted per call, before execution begins.
41/// - `ToolResult(ToolCallResult)` — a tool has finished executing. One event is
42/// emitted per call, in the same order as the corresponding `ToolCall` events.
43#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
44pub enum AgentEvent {
45 Token(String),
46 ToolCall(ToolCallInfo),
47 ToolResult(ToolCallResult),
48}

50/// An agent that combines a [`Conversation`] with a set of callable tools.
51///
52/// Build one with the fluent builder methods, then call [`chat`][DeepseekAgent::chat]
53/// to start a turn:
54///
55/// ```no_run
56/// use ds_api::{DeepseekAgent, tool};
57/// use serde_json::{Value, json};
58///
59/// struct MyTool;
60///
61/// #[tool]
62/// impl ds_api::Tool for MyTool {
63/// async fn greet(&self, name: String) -> Value {
64/// json!({ "greeting": format!("Hello, {name}!") })
65/// }
66/// }
67///
68/// # #[tokio::main] async fn main() {
69/// let agent = DeepseekAgent::new("sk-...")
70/// .add_tool(MyTool);
71/// # }
72/// ```
73pub struct DeepseekAgent {
74 /// The conversation manages history, the API client, and context-window compression.
75 pub(crate) conversation: Conversation,
76 pub(crate) tools: Vec<Box<dyn Tool>>,
77 pub(crate) tool_index: HashMap<String, usize>,
78 /// When `true` the agent uses SSE streaming for each API turn so `Token` events
79 /// arrive incrementally. When `false` (default) the full response is awaited.
80 pub(crate) streaming: bool,
81 /// The model to use for every API turn. Defaults to `"deepseek-chat"`.
82 pub(crate) model: String,
83 /// Optional channel for injecting user messages mid-loop.
84 /// Messages received here are drained after each tool-execution round and
85 /// appended to the conversation history as `Role::User` messages before the
86 /// next API turn begins.
87 pub(crate) interrupt_rx: Option<mpsc::UnboundedReceiver<String>>,
88}

194 /// Attach an interrupt channel to the agent (builder-style).
195 ///
196 /// Returns the agent and the sender half of the channel. Send any `String`
197 /// through the `UnboundedSender` at any time; the message will be picked up
198 /// after the current tool-execution round finishes and inserted into the
199 /// conversation history as a `Role::User` message before the next API turn.
200 ///
201 /// # Example
202 ///
203 /// ```no_run
204 /// use ds_api::DeepseekAgent;
205 /// use tokio::sync::mpsc;
206 ///
207 /// # #[tokio::main] async fn main() {
208 /// let (agent, tx) = DeepseekAgent::new("sk-...")
209 /// .with_interrupt_channel();
210 ///
211 /// // In another task or callback:
212 /// tx.send("Actually, use Python instead.".into()).unwrap();
213 /// # }
214 /// ```
215 pub fn with_interrupt_channel(mut self) -> (Self, mpsc::UnboundedSender<String>) {
216 let (tx, rx) = mpsc::unbounded_channel();
217 self.interrupt_rx = Some(rx);
218 (self, tx)
219 }
